Accountant – General Ledger & Fixed Assets
Full-time
The Main purpose of the Accountant – General Ledger & Fixed Assets is to manage the Company’s Fixed Assets ensuring compliance with accounting policies as well as maintaining accurate and compliant financial records on the General Ledger.
Reporting to: Manager – Financial Operations
Division – Finance
Responsibilities
Main Job Functions:
Asset Management
- Timely and accurate processing of monthly fixed asset transactions including additions, retirements, and transfers.
- Conduct periodic- asset physical count – analyse, tag, and report the assets status.
- Reconciliation of fixed asset ledger to the general ledgers.
- Monitor systems of controls, procedures, and forms for the recordation of fixed assets.
- Review and update the detailed schedule of fixed assets and CIP.
- Track projects for asset capitalization.
- Calculate monthly depreciation.
- Conduct periodic impairment reviews for intangible assets.
- Prepare audit schedules relating to fixed assets and assist the auditors in their inquiries.
General Ledger Maintenance
- Prepare journal entries.
- Support Monthly and Annual Close Processes.
- Assist other finance sections in accounting issues and queries.
- Perform Balance Sheet reconciliations and analysis of General Ledger accounts.
- Monitor compliance of manual journals to the COA (Accuracy and Completeness).
- Support Treasury and Accounts Payable with supplier disbursements.
- Support in the month end reporting processes.
- Assist the auditors (Internal and External) in their inquiries.
